Compare Lodi to Corcoran

This post compares Lodi, California to Corcoran,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Lodi (city) Corcoran (city)
Population 64,403 22,650
Income (median) $42,478 $35,242
Home Value (median) $269,400 $122,700
White 64% 62%
Black 1% 11%
Asian 8% 0%
With Kids 37% 49%
Age (median) 34 34
Rentals 46% 54%
